Some Aston Villa fans believe there has been another twist in the transfer saga between Jack Grealish and Manchester City.
The Athletic’s Sam Lee replied to a post on Twitter commenting on how it was ironic that Jack Grealish is thinking about signing a new deal with Villa on the same day Harry Kane is likely regretting penning a long-term contract with Tottenham.
However, the tweet, which was screenshotted, has now been deleted.

As reported by Sky Sports News, the England captain did not show up at Hotspur Way yesterday after a short holiday. Kane was due to return to Spurs’ training ground. However, the striker never appeared.
It has added fuel to the fire that Kane is pushing a move to City, who need a striker this summer and have identified the Tottenham number 10 as their number one target.
As well as Kane, Grealish has emerged as a target for the Premier League champions. Although talks appear to be progressing well between the player and club, it seems that the Villa star is having second thoughts.
Indeed, the Midlands club are showing plenty of ambition this summer in signing the likes of Emi Buendia and Leon Bailey. And whilst City will bring guaranteed silverware, Grealish could be intrigued by the project of Villa.
